IoD Malta Chairman to join European elite at London conference

Malta Independent Saturday, 22 April 2006, 00:00 Last update: about 11 years ago

The Institute of Directors Malta Branch (IoD) chairman James Satariano will once again join other top global business executives at the IoD Convention on 26 April at London’s Royal Albert Hall, for the UK’s leading business conference.

For the first time ever the IoD has invited all their European chairmen to sit in what is called the European Chairman’s Box. Mr Satariano will be joined by his guest Dr Michael Refalo, Malta’s High Commissioner to the United Kingdom, who will be promoting business opportunities to Malta at the event, as he did last year at Mr Satariano’s invitation.

The Maltese contingent led by Mr Satariano and James Arrigo will hear from some of the greatest leaders in business and be inspired by the strategies that have worked for them. Speakers include Steven A. Ballmer, chief executive of Microsoft Corp., Todd Stizer, chief executive officer of Cadbury Schwepps, Doughlas McCullum, managing director of eBay.co.uK. and Gianni Ciserano from Proctor and Gamble who this year completed the $57bn acquisition of Gillette.

Dr Refalo will be using this opportunity as IoD’s guest to network with the some of the key-influencers and business leaders in the UK and make new business contacts for Malta. Business leaders from a spectrum of industries and business sizes will be joining Dr Refalo at this important conference. Dr Refalo and Mr Satariano will be lobbying these leaders, drawing on their considerable expertise to address the high potential that Malta promises to global directors and their international business ventures.

Some of the issues to be raised at the convention include the rapid expansion of Eastern economies and how to ensure constant reinvention of processes, workforce, products and services to stay a step ahead of competitors.
